Quick Facts

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es

  • Cooking Time: 35–40 minutes

  • Total Time: 50–55 minutes

  • Serving Size: 4–6 servings

Ingredients You’ll Need

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il or vegan butter

  • 1 small onion, chopped

  • 2 garlic cloves, minced

  • 2 carrots, diced

  • 1 cup potatoes, diced

  • 1 cup peas or mixed vegetables

  • 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our

  • 1 1/2 cups vegetable broth

  • 1/2 cup unsweetened plant-based milk

  • 1/2 teaspoon thyme

  • Salt and black pepper, to taste

  • 1 vegan pie crust (store-bought or homemade)


How I Make My Vegan Pot Pie

Step 1: Cook the Vegetables

  1. Heat oil in a pan over medium heat.

  2. Add onion and cook until soft.

  3. Stir in garlic, carrots, and potatoes.

  4. Cook for 5–7 minutes until slightly tender.

Step 2: Make the Creamy Filling

  1. Sprinkle flour over the vegetables and stir well.

  2. Slowly add vegetable broth and plant-based milk.

  3. Add thyme, salt, and pepper.

  4. Simmer until thick and creamy.

  5. Stir in peas and remove from heat.

Step 3: Assemble & Bake

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).

  2. Pour filling into a baking dish.

  3. Cover with pie crust and seal edges.

  4. Cut small slits on top for steam.

  5. Bake for 30–35 minutes until golden.

Tips for Customization

  • Add protein: Chickpeas, lentils, or tofu work great.

  • Make it gluten-free: Use gluten-free flour and crust.

  • Extra herbs: Rosemary or sage adds cozy flavor.

  • Make it richer: Add a spoon of nutritional yeast.

  • Mini pot pies: Bake in ramekins for individual servings.

FAQs

1. Can I make vegan pot pie ahead of time?

Yes! Assemble it, refrigerate, and bake when ready.

2. Can I freeze vegan pot pie?

Absolutely — freeze before baking for best results.

3. How do I keep the crust from getting soggy?

Make sure the filling is thick before adding the crust.

4. Can I use puff pastry instead of pie crust?

Yes, puff pastry works beautifully and adds extra flakiness.
